Der vorliegende Band unterzieht Ovids Verbannung nach Tomis mit all ihren Konsequenzen für sein Werk und dessen Deutung einer umfassenden Analyse. Dabei wird auch danach gefragt, welche generischen und poetologischen, welche ästhetischen und psychologischen, welche sozialen und politischen Dimensionen Ovid in seinen im Exil entstandenen Texten verhandelt und wie sich das in den verschiedenen Phasen der Rezeption seiner Werke niederschlägt. Die Beiträge eint der Versuch, Ovids spezifische (Schreib-)Situation in aktuelle Debatten über das Thema ‚Exil‘ einzuordnen und die Exilliteratur als eine radikale Form des Schreibens, als 'Exzessive Writing', zu begreifen.

Lanka, Ceylon, Sarandib: merely three disparate names for a single island? Perhaps. Yet the three diverge in the historical echoes, literary cultures, maps and memories they evoke. Names that have intersected and overlapped - in a treatise, a poem, a document - only to go their own ways. But despite different trajectories, all three are tied to narratives of banishment and exile. Ronit Ricci suggests that the island served as a concrete exilic site as well as a metaphor for imagining exile across religions, languages, space and time: Sarandib, where Adam was banished from Paradise; Lanka, where Sita languished in captivity; and Ceylon, faraway island of exile for Indonesian royalty under colonialism. Utilising Malay manuscripts and documents from Sri Lanka, Javanese chronicles, and Dutch and British sources, Ricci explores histories and imaginings of displacement related to the island through a study of the Sri Lankan Malays and their connections to an exilic past.

Die Beiträge des Bandes konzentrieren die Auseinandersetzung mit Exilliteratur auf die jüdische Erfahrung von Exil, was dem Thema eine 2.500jährige historische Tiefe und eine entsprechende Vielfalt an literarischen Strategien, mit der Exilerfahrung umzugehen, zuspielt. Zugleich öffnet diese Perspektive Exilliteratur auch für das Spannungsfeld 'Exil und Heimkehr'. Die Aufsätze behandeln deutsche, französische und hebräische Exilliteratur, insbesondere des 20. Jahrhunderts. The analysis of exile literature in the articles of this volume focuses on the Jewish experience of exile, thus giving the subject a profound, 2,500-year depth and a corresponding variety of strategies for coming to terms with the experience of exile. At the same time, this perspective broadens the perspective on the phenomenon of exile literature to include the tensions between 'exile and homecoming'. The essays discuss German, Hebrew, and French exile literature, with the emphasis on the 20th century.

For over three hundred years during the Heian period (794-1185), execution was customarily abolished in favor of banishment. During the same period, exile emerged widely as a concern within literature and legend, in poetry and diaries, and in the cultic imagination, as expressed in oracles and revelations. While exile was thus one sanction available to the state, it was also something more: a powerful trope through which members of court society imagined the banishment of gods and heavenly beings, of legendary and literary characters, and of historical figures, some transformed into spirits. This compelling and well-researched volume is the first in English to explore the rich resonance of exile in the cultural life of the Japanese court. Rejecting the notion that such narratives merely reflect a timeless literary archetype, Jonathan Stockdale shows instead that in every case narratives of exile emerged from particular historical circumstances-moments in which elites in the capital sought to reveal and to re-imagine their world and the circulation of power within it. By exploring the relationship of banishment to the structures of inclusion and exclusion upon which Heian court society rested, Stockdale moves beyond the historiographical discussion of "center and margin" to offer instead a theory of exile itself. Stockdale's arguments are situated in astute and careful readings of Heian sources. His analysis of a literary narrative, the Tale of the Bamboo Cutter, for example, shows how Kaguyahime's exile from the "Capital of the Moon" to earth implicitly portrays the world of the Heian court as a polluted periphery. His exploration of one of the most well-known historical instances of banishment, that of Sugawara Michizane, illustrates how the political sanction of exile could be met with a religious rejoinder through which an exiled noble is reinstated in divine form, first as a vengeful spirit and then as a deity worshipped at the highest levels of court society. Imagining Exile in Heian Japan is a model of interdisciplinary scholarship that will appeal to anyone interested in the interwoven connections among the literature, politics, law, and religion of early and classical Japan.

Das Handbuch führt in Positionen der aktuellen exilliterarischen Forschung ein und erkundet ihr Potential für die Arbeit mit Texten, in denen die Erfahrung des Exils im Zentrum steht. In exemplarischen Einzelanalysen werden sechzig Werke der deutschsprachigen Exilliteratur vorgestellt. Einführende Überblicksdarstellungen geben Auskunft über Möglichkeiten und Grenzen theoretischer Perspektivierungen, wie sie insbesondere durch postcolonial studies, gender studies und Jewish studies sowie durch die interkulturelle Germanistik und die kulturwissenschaftliche Erinnerungsforschung angeregt wurden.
